Summary:
The Central Scheduling Scheduler, working under the direction of the Patient Financial Services (PFS) Manager, is responsible for scheduling all outpatient services referred by physicians and/or their staff. This position coordinates activities with other schedulers and ancillary departments and monitors for other requirements established by third party payers.
Confirms reservation dates and times with patients and completes scheduling reports for staff and physicians in accordance with policy. Obtains and verifies any documentation necessary to complete scheduled appointments.

Responsibilities:
Essential Job Duties and Responsibilities:
1.Coordinates the Scheduling of Patients for the various Outpatient Tests/Procedures.
2.Responsible for coordinating with multiple ancillary departments for the purpose of
scheduling patients.
3.Assists in the printing and the distribution of reports and orders showing scheduled visits
to the appropriate end users of these reports.
4.Follows up with ordering provider offices to ensure supporting documentation is received
timely and accurately supports the test/procedure scheduled.
5.Loads necessary order/supporting procedure documentation into Media Manager for all
departments to be able to access.
6.Obtains a signed physician order with a valid diagnosis for all scheduled tests/procedures.
7.Locates orders placed in EPIC and schedules tests/procedures based on the order placed.
8.Collects basic, preliminary information for Registration so they may pre-register the
patients.
9.Provides instructions for the test/procedure scheduled, arrival times & locations to offices
and/or patients for the purpose of scheduling.
